How do I avoid gestational diabetes during pregnancy?
Gestational diabetes means having a higher-than-normal blood glucose concentration during pregnancy. Maternal diabetes harms the health of both the mother and the baby. To avoid these troubles, expecting mothers should regularly get blood glucose tests. They should eat a diet to maintain a healthy weight, as a dietician recommends. Physical exercise can further avoid GDM.

Gestational diabetes develops during pregnancy, typically in the second or third trimester. It can lead to higher-than-normal blood sugar levels posing, risks to both the mother and the baby. Complications of gestational diabetes include an increased risk of preeclampsia, a condition characterized by high blood pressure and damage to organs like the kidneys. It can also lead to macrosomia, where the baby grows larger than usual, increasing the risk of birth injuries and the need for a caesarean delivery. Additionally, gestational diabetes can predispose both the mother and the child to develop type 2 diabetes later in life. Why is monitoring blood sugar regularly during pregnancy important?

Gestational diabetes does not show any specific symptoms. Doctors can diagnose it by getting regular blood glucose tests from 24 weeks of pregnancy onward. The signs of gestational diabetes in the third trimester are similar to the symptoms of diabetes. For instance, excessive urination and thirst, fatigue, and unexplained weight loss or gain.

Frequent monitoring of blood sugar helps you and your doctor identify any potential problems with your blood sugar control early on. Based on your blood sugar readings, your doctor can adjust your diet, exercise routine, or medication (if needed) to keep your blood sugar in a healthy range. Frequent monitoring is necessary for women at high risk of developing GDM.

Can dietary changes help in avoiding gestational diabetes in pregnancy?

Many research studies suggest that dietary patterns can influence GDM before and during pregnancy. For example, consuming a lot of sugar-sweetened beverages can increase the risk of GDM. On the other hand, certain dietary patterns can reduce the relative risk of GDM by 15 to 38%. These patterns are the Mediterranean diet, and the Dietary Approaches to Stop Hypertension (DASH) diet.

The mediterranean diet is plant-based diet. It uses extra virgin oil, nuts, vegetables, and fruits. Studies state that this diet reduces the risk of GDM and the associated adverse outcomes.

As per the DASH diet, women should consume unprocessed or minimally processed foods. These foods include f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and low-fat dairy. It does not allow the intake of high-energy-dense, high-fat, and high-sugar foods. It also discourages the consumption of foods high in sodium. The DASH diet has high fibre, unsaturated fats, and minerals like calcium, magnesium, and potassium. Studies suggest consuming the DASH diet by an expecting mother with GDM improves pregnancy outcomes.

How can physical exercise benefit gestational diabetes in pregnancy?

One of the natural ways to prevent gestational diabetes is to be physically active. Physical exercise during pregnancy can have positive effects on the mother as well as the baby. Scientific evidence points out that physical exercise during pregnancy can reduce the development of GDM by 31%. The American College of Obstetricians and Gynaecologists recommends that pregnant women spend three to four times per week doing 30 minutes of moderate-intensity physical activity. You can do brisk walking, swim, or play with children.

Before you plan your pregnancy, it is best to make lifestyle interventions for weight management. To avoid GDM during pregnancy, it is good to get regular blood glucose tests. Further, you can keep blood glucose levels in check through physical exercise and a dietician-recommended diet.
